What is Misted Double Glazing?
Misted double glazing happens when moisture gets trapped in between the panes of double-glazed glass. This results in a foggy or misty look, thereby compromising the aesthetic appeal and energy performance of windows. While it is mainly a cosmetic concern, misting can show underlying problems with the seals of the double-glazed units, which might necessitate repairs or replacement.
Reasons For Misted Double Glazing
A number of factors can contribute to the misting of double-glazed windows. Comprehending these causes can assist property owners take preventive steps and act quickly when problems occur. Here's a list of common causes:

Homeowners faced with misted double glazing have a number of repair alternatives. Comprehending these choices makes it possible for notified decision-making tailored to specific needs and circumstances.
1. Misted Unit ReplacementThis choice includes changing the entire double-glazed unit where misting has actually occurred. Although this is typically a more pricey choice, it makes sure that the integrity and performance of the window are restored.2. Seal ReplacementIf seal failure is verified as the cause of the misting, replacing just the harmed seals can be a feasible option. This is a less costly method but may not appropriate if the window has actually suffered significant wear.3. DehumidificationSome companies provide dehumidification services to eliminate moisture from the air space between glass panes. While this can clear up the mist briefly, it might not guarantee a long-term fix if the seals are compromised.4. DIY Repair KitsHouse owners might likewise choose to purchase DIY repair packages, although such solutions differ in efficiency. They generally involve sealing leakages or utilizing a special tool to remove condensation.5. Professional Repair ServicesEngaging a professional service warranties proficiency and frequently features guarantees. How long does double glazing last?
Double glazing generally lasts anywhere in between 20 to 30 years, but this lifespan can be impacted by environmental factors and the quality of setup.
2. Can I prevent misting in my double-glazed windows?
Routine upkeep checks and guaranteeing appropriate installation can help in reducing the risk of misting. Consider resolving any noticeable fractures or wear right away.
3. Is it worth repairing misted double glazing?
In lots of cases, it is worth repairing rather than replacing, particularly if the frames are in great condition. Replacement should be considered if the insulation value is compromised.
4. How can I inform if my double glazing has lost its seal?
Visible condensation between glass panes is a strong indicator that the seal has failed.
